How do I import a font into Inkscape on a Mac?

To get to the fonts directory, open up Finder and hit Command + Shift + G. When the dialog appears, type /Library/Fonts and hit enter. Voila! Copy whatever fonts you want Inkscape to find into this folder.

Why are my fonts not showing up in Inkscape?

The reason why your Inkscape fonts are missing could be because you haven’t restarted the Inkscape application since installing them. In order for your newly installed font to populate in Inkscape, you have to close out of the application and reopen it.

How do I put text on a path in Inkscape?

Write the text directly on the canvas, after clicking on it with the mouse. It’s not useful to use flowed text in a frame for this. With the Selector tool, select the path and the text. Then make Inkscape do the work by selecting Text ‣ Put on Path from the menu.

How do I link to a Google font?

Add the Below code in your CSS File to import Google Web Fonts. @import url(https://fonts.googleapis.com/css?family=Open+Sans); Replace the Open+Sans parameter value with your Font name. Go to selected font > Embed > @IMPORT > copy url and paste in your .

What file types can Inkscape open?

Inkscape natively supports opening or importing many different formats, such as SVG, SVGZ (gzipped SVG), PDF, EPS, and AI (Adobe Illustrator) formats. And, as of version 0.91, Inkscape can import CDR (CorelDraw) and VSD (Visio) natively. With the help of extensions, Inkscape can open a number of other vector formats.
